What is EAC (Exact Audio Copy)?

EAC is a CD ripping software designed not for speed, but for perfection. Standard media players (Windows Media Player, iTunes) rip CDs quickly, ignoring minor errors. EAC uses a "sector-by-sector" comparison, reads every frame multiple times, and verifies the checksum against a database (AccurateRip). If a scratch exists, EAC tells you. When you see EAC in the folder name, it guarantees that the FLAC file is a bit-perfect clone of the original 2007 CD master. No jitter. No interpolation. Just the raw, intended audio.

Part 4: How to Spot a True EAC-FLAC Rip (Avoid Fakes)

Because the "EAC-FLAC" tag is desirable, pirates often label low-quality MP3s as FLAC. Here is how to verify Chris Rea - Greatest Hits (2007):

  1. Log File: A true EAC rip includes a .log file. Open it in Notepad. You should see lines like: "Copy mode: Secure" and "Read offset correction: 6." If there is no log file, be suspicious.
  2. Spectrum Analysis: Open the FLAC in Spek or Audacity. A true FLAC (CD quality) has frequencies that cut off sharply at 22.05 kHz. An MP3 upscaled to FLAC will have a visible cutoff at 16 kHz or 20 kHz (a "brick wall" filter).
  3. File Size: A 4-minute Chris Rea song in FLAC should be roughly 25-35 MB. If you find a "FLAC" that is 10 MB, it is a fake.

A heartbreaking, orchestral ballad addressing human suffering. How to Verify a True EAC-FLAC Rip

Because this specific tag is highly sought after by collectors, it is often faked by up-converting low-quality MP3s. To ensure your digital copy of this 2CD set is legitimate, look for the following files in the archive:

The .LOG File: Generated by EAC, this text file details the read speed, error correction, and confirms whether the rip was 100% accurate.

The .CUE File: A metadata file that acts as a blueprint of the physical CD, ensuring proper track gaps and indexing.

Spectral Analysis: If you run the FLAC files through an audio analyzer like Audacity or Spek, a true lossless file will show frequency data stretching all the way up to 22kHz. Fake files converted from MP3s will show a hard cutoff at 16kHz or 20kHz.
